Output 95866efaae9cf2db8c2a8e31697d84046d604ac2648557767b025e277d25fbca:0

value
569642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c2f98422c9111c8374eb6a3b821b03c842df71e OP_EQUAL
address
3Jr3yYqdDVmf7aeFBhSZmk6eQT8DKukSuo
transaction
95866efaae9cf2db8c2a8e31697d84046d604ac2648557767b025e277d25fbca